Which doctor told you they will "not work at all" after surgery? I've never heard of such a thing. Lots of people with WLS continue on the pill with no issues.

Share this post


Link to post
Share on other sites

I am curious about that as well. The only thing I have been able to find is related to gastric bypass patients. They say due to malabsorption issues, birth control pills may be less effective and an additional method should be used for the first eighteen months following surgery. But, we don't have malabsorption with the sleeve.

Sorry if below is TMI:

Let's recap for any reading later

After stopping Yaz Birth Control pills mid pack because my surgeon told me I had to be off for 30 days before surgery:

24 hours: Felt fine. This will be no problem I am thinking.

48 hours: Massive headache bordering on a migrane. Only had 1 in my life.

56 hours: Feeling like a bad period coming on. All the worse symptoms that I get a few days before my period.

72 hours: All heck breaks loose: Headache, food cravings, backache, neck hurts, cramps, tired, very grouchy, crying, sudden depression, wishing I could have a cig (quit a year ago).

78 hours: Started flow, heavy and worse cramps I have had in years. Sick to my stomach, tired.

Moral of the story. Plan, plan, plan. If you are taking the pill right now talk with your surgeon about a time frame to stop so you don't have to stop in middle of a pack.
